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Breast cancer survivors Completed a course of chemotherapy and radiotherapy 35 to 55 years old women Not having any acute medical disorders (cardiovascular diseases, diabetes) Not having yoga training experience Not having any orthopedic conditions

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Not attend to training session more than 4 sessions Lack of interest in continuing to participate in research Recurrence of the disease or worsening of medical situation Not completing the post-test
